What the Service Includes
Post-emergent broadleaf weed spraying involves applying herbicides specifically designed to kill existing weeds without harming your grass or other plants. Here’s what the process typically includes:
- Assessment: Identifying the type and extent of weed infestation.
- Preparation: Mowing the lawn and ensuring it’s dry before treatment.
- Application: Spraying the weed killer evenly across affected areas.
- Post-application care: Advising on watering and lawn maintenance after treatment.

Our Approach
Step-by-Step Breakdown of Tasks
- Initial Assessment: Identify the weeds and evaluate the lawn’s health.
- Mowing: Cut the grass to the recommended height (usually 2-3 inches) to allow for better herbicide absorption.
- Spraying: Apply the post-emergent herbicide on a dry day, ideally when temperatures are moderate (60-85°F).
- Cleanup: Clear away any debris or clippings to ensure even application.
- Follow-up: Schedule a follow-up visit to assess results and recommend further treatments if necessary.

Maintenance Tips
- Regular Mowing: Keep grass at the recommended height to prevent weeds.
- Watering Schedule: Water deeply but infrequently to encourage healthy roots.
- Monitor: Keep an eye out for new weed growth and address it immediately.
